I have also heard that those Kumhos don't make very good traction. I can only speak for the tires that I have had on my cars, but I really like Dunlop SP8000s and Pirelli P-zero Asymmetricos (Pirellis are very expensive). These are good for handling, but obviously don't hook up like a drag radial on a launch. I've also had BF Goodrich Comp T/A ZR's and was pretty happy with those. Have heard good things about Bridgestone S02s and S03s too.
